Trends in Canadian respiratory clinical trials from 2001 to 2011
Abstract:
Clinical research bridges patients' unmet medical need with innovative medicines, increases knowledge acquisition by clinicians, and creates solutions to improve the sustainability and quality of the Canadian health care system and economy. The Canadian Institutes of Health Research and the Canadian Lung Association have recently raised concerns over declining research activities within the Canadian respiratory community. While there are currently >3000 ongoing clinical trials in Canada, the number of trials investigating common respiratory diseases is unknown. The objective of the present study was to monitor the trends in industry- and non-industry-sponsored respiratory clinical trials in Canada from 2001 to 2011. Trialtrove 2012 (Citeline, an Informa UK business), a database containing summarized clinical trial information regarding pharmaceutical products, was searched using common chronic respiratory disease terms: "allergic rhinitis", "asthma", "chronic obstructive pulmonary disease (COPD)", "cystic fibrosis", "respiratory infections", "pulmonary fibrosis" and "smoking cessation". Over the past 10 years, the number of respiratory clinical trials conducted in Canada has increased (4.49 per year; P=0.004). From 2001 to 2011, the majority of trials were performed in asthma, followed closely by respiratory infections and COPD. Over the past decade, the number of trials investigating COPD and respiratory infections increased (P<0.05), while asthma trials showed a declining trend since 2007. Of the clinical trials performed during this 10-year period, the majority were in phase III, with a significant increase in the number of phase II trials (2.49 per year; P=0.008). However, certain trends observed are concerning and warrant further monitoring in the coming years.
Insights
Canadian respiratory clinical trials increased overall from 2001-2011, with growth in COPD and respiratory infection studies. However, asthma trial numbers declined, raising concerns for future research.
Area of Science:
- Clinical Research
- Respiratory Medicine
- Health Economics
Background:
- Concerns exist regarding declining respiratory research in Canada.
- Over 3000 clinical trials are ongoing in Canada, but respiratory disease trial numbers are unclear.
- Clinical research is vital for addressing patient needs and improving healthcare sustainability.
Purpose of the Study:
- To monitor trends in industry- and non-industry-sponsored respiratory clinical trials in Canada from 2001 to 2011.
- To identify changes in the number of trials for specific chronic respiratory diseases.
- To analyze the phase distribution of respiratory clinical trials over the decade.
Main Methods:
- Utilized Trialtrove 2012 database (Citeline).
- Searched for common chronic respiratory diseases including asthma, COPD, and respiratory infections.
- Analyzed trial data from 2001 to 2011 for trends and phase distribution.
Main Results:
- Respiratory clinical trials in Canada increased by 4.49% per year (P=0.004) from 2001-2011.
- Asthma trials dominated initially but showed a declining trend after 2007.
- Trials for COPD and respiratory infections increased significantly (P<0.05), with a rise in phase II trials (2.49% per year; P=0.008).
Conclusions:
- Overall growth in Canadian respiratory clinical trials observed, but with concerning trends.
- Declining asthma trial numbers warrant further monitoring.
- Increased focus on COPD and respiratory infections, alongside a rise in early-phase trials, indicates evolving research priorities.
